K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Home Heating Concerns: Causes and Solutions
If your KitchenAid clothes dryer is not warming up properly, it can be frustrating and bring about damp clothing also after a complete cycle. Numerous usual reasons could be behind this issue, such as a malfunctioning burner,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a blocked vent causing poor air flow. KitchenAid Dryer Vent Cleaning: Why It is very important
Making certain the sanitation of your KitchenAid dryer vent is essential for its optimal performance and security. In time, lint and debris can build up within the vent, causing prospective obstructions that restrict appropriate air flow. This can trigger your KitchenAid dryer to overheat, resulting in issues such as decreased efficiency, longer drying times, or even safety threats as a result of the possibility for a fire threat. By consistently cleansing the air vent, you can stop these issues and prolong the lifespan of your KitchenAid dryer.
Neglecting the upkeep of your KitchenAid clothes dryer air vent can not only impact the unit's efficiency however likewise enhance the likelihood of breakdowns and pricey fixings. A stopped up vent puts added pressure on the dryer's components, such as the electric motor and burner, causing premature wear and possible breakdowns. By scheduling periodic air vent cleanings as part of your routine upkeep, you can prevent unexpected failures, minimize repair work costs, and make certain that your KitchenAid clothes dryer operates at its ideal capability, providing you with reliable and trustworthy drying cycles.
